Overview

Liquid packaging machines are essential in industries requiring precise and hygienic packaging of liquid products. These machines automate the filling, sealing, and labeling processes, significantly improving production efficiency and reducing human error. They are categorized into automatic, semi-automatic, and manual types, each suited for different production scales. Common applications include bottling beverages, packaging pharmaceuticals, and filling oils or chemicals. Modern machines often integrate advanced technologies like PLC controls and touchscreen interfaces for ease of use. These machines are designed to handle various liquid viscosities, from water-like fluids to thick creams or pastes. Customizable features such as adjustable filling volumes and multi-head filling systems allow flexibility in production. Compliance with industry standards like FDA or GMP ensures safety and quality, making them indispensable in regulated sectors.

Structure and Working Principle

A typical liquid packaging machine consists of several key components: a conveyor system, filling nozzles, sealing units, and control panels. The conveyor transports empty containers to the filling station, where nozzles dispense the liquid in pre-set volumes. The sealing unit then closes the containers, often using methods like capping, heat sealing, or induction sealing. Advanced models may include additional modules for labeling, batch coding, or inspection. The working principle involves a combination of mechanical and electronic systems. Pneumatic or servo motors drive the filling and sealing mechanisms, while sensors ensure precise positioning and operation. Programmable logic controllers (PLCs) manage the entire process, allowing operators to adjust parameters like fill volume and speed. Some machines also feature touchscreen interfaces for real-time monitoring and troubleshooting.

Key Features

Liquid packaging machines are praised for their high-speed operation, often capable of filling hundreds of containers per minute. Adjustable filling volumes cater to diverse product requirements, from small vials to large bottles. Automated controls minimize manual intervention, reducing labor costs and contamination risks. Hygiene is a critical feature, with stainless steel construction and easy-to-clean designs meeting food and pharmaceutical standards. Other notable features include multi-head filling systems for simultaneous processing, drip-free nozzles to prevent waste, and integration with other packaging lines for seamless production. Energy-efficient designs and low maintenance requirements further enhance their appeal to B2B buyers. Some models also offer remote monitoring and diagnostics, enabling proactive maintenance and reducing downtime.

Application Areas

Liquid packaging machines are widely used in the food and beverage industry for bottling water, juices, dairy products, and alcoholic beverages. In pharmaceuticals, they ensure sterile filling of syrups, injectables, and oral liquids. The chemical industry relies on them for packaging oils, lubricants, and cleaning agents. Cosmetic manufacturers use these machines for lotions, shampoos, and perfumes. Specialized variants cater to niche applications, such as hot-fill machines for high-temperature liquids or aseptic machines for sterile products. The versatility of these machines makes them suitable for both large-scale manufacturers and small businesses. Customizable configurations allow adaptation to unique container shapes and sizes, further expanding their applicability across industries.

Maintenance and Precautions

Regular maintenance is crucial for ensuring the longevity and performance of liquid packaging machines. Daily cleaning prevents residue buildup, especially in food and pharmaceutical applications. Lubrication of moving parts reduces wear and tear, while periodic calibration ensures accurate filling volumes. Operators should inspect seals, gaskets, and nozzles for signs of wear and replace them as needed. Precautions include avoiding overloading the machine beyond its rated capacity and using only compatible liquids to prevent corrosion or clogging. Proper training for operators minimizes misuse and accidents. Manufacturers often provide maintenance schedules and troubleshooting guides, which should be followed diligently. Investing in genuine spare parts and professional servicing can prevent costly breakdowns and extend the machine's lifespan.

B2B Procurement Guide

When procuring liquid packaging machines, B2B buyers should first assess their production requirements, including volume, liquid type, and container specifications. Automation level is another critical factor; fully automatic machines suit high-volume production, while semi-automatic models are cost-effective for smaller operations. Compliance with industry standards (e.g., FDA, GMP) is non-negotiable for regulated sectors. Supplier reputation and after-sales support are equally important. Reliable vendors offer warranties, training, and readily available spare parts. Buyers should request demonstrations or trial runs to evaluate machine performance. Cost considerations should balance upfront investment with long-term operational savings. Leasing or financing options may be available for businesses with budget constraints. Finally, future scalability should be considered to accommodate potential growth or product diversification.
